Authority pathways
Nurses may need DHA, MOHAP/MOH, DOH/HAAD or SHA guidance depending on the intended emirate and healthcare facility.

Explore pathwayEligibility before application
The relevant pathway depends on the individual professional profile. Authority requirements and final eligibility remain subject to independent review.
Nursing education relevant to the intended professional route.
Current or previous nursing licence and registration history.
Nursing experience, recent practice and any applicable gap.
Good-standing information where relevant to the case.
DataFlow or PSV status where relevant.
Specialty, role or assistant-level context where applicable.
Existing UAE professional history where applicable.

Explore exam booking guidancePrepare carefully
Starting before confirming the intended emirate, facility context and applicable authority pathway.
Choosing a professional title that does not align with the individual profile or intended role.
Proceeding before checking PQR, qualification and experience factors.
Providing unclear or incomplete professional experience information.
Starting DataFlow or PSV without checking current route requirements.
Assuming approval, assessment results or a fixed timeline before authority review.
